Lost everything? Here's what actually happens
If you have lost all your Tramplers and your resources, the official answer is short and not comforting: start a new character, or join a crew that owns a Trampler. There is no stated safety net.

Which of the two you actually want
Join a crew, if you have anyone to join. It is the only option that does not cost you your Tech Tree progress. A new character starts its inventory and Tech Tree from zero, because both are tied to the character rather than your account — see region and character progression for why.
One thing does survive either route: blueprints from the Trampler Editor are shared across characters. So your designs are intact even when everything else is gone. That is small comfort, but it means a new character is a resource restart rather than a design restart.
Before you assume it is your fault
Some losses are the game's documented bugs rather than your mistake. A blueprint that cannot be deleted, crafting that does not work correctly on islands, items displayed inside your character's body — those are on the publisher's own open-issues list as of 2026-08-04. If what happened to you looks like one of those, it is worth checkingthe known-issues list before you write off the run.
And if a character or its contents vanished rather than being lost in a raid, that is a different problem with a different route: the publisher has a support article specifically for lost or deleted characters, which implies those cases get looked at individually. That is a ticket, not a game mechanic.
Why the answer is this blunt
Total loss is the design, not a failure state. Everything carried is at risk until extraction completes and the Trampler itself can be taken — including by other players, since capture came back on 2026-08-03. A game built on that premise does not usually ship a safety net, and this one has not announced any.
